Output 37b80a453035108589b50c686667f923d75952e119f979f27fd85013984fac0a:3

value
3590000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3fc7d27e05d7bc8617d8f7c3f241e97d7bab552b OP_EQUALVERIFY OP_CHECKSIG
address
16pEwyhmgqnEshB8CBso8SzusNR6HHTGBh
transaction
37b80a453035108589b50c686667f923d75952e119f979f27fd85013984fac0a
spent
true